Profile: Bates Construction is a General building contractors-residential buildings company located at Spirit Lake, Iowa USA, address is 3514 Highway 71, Spirit Lake 51360-7035 IA, postcode is 51360-7035, you can contact Bates Construction by phone 7123361716
Please share as much information as you can about Bates Construction so other users can benefit from your comment.